 Trust Deed Amendments 

Te Nehenehenui has completed Phase I and Phase II of the Trust Deed review process, as required by clause 31 of the Trust Deed.  The Trustees will be asking members to vote on the following 4 special resolutions, approving changes to the Trust Deed: 

Special Resolution 1: The Trust Deed be amended for consistency with, or as a result of, the Trusts Act 2019, the Māori Fisheries Amendment Act 2024, the Maniapoto Claims Settlement Act 2022 and the Privacy Act 2020, being the Category 1 changes described in the Phase III Briefing Document and highlighted in yellow in the marked-up Trust Deed. 

Special Resolution 2: The Trust Deed be amended to remove obsolete provisions relating to the establishment period and the transition from the Maniapoto Māori Trust Board, being the Category 2 changes described in the Phase III Briefing Document and highlighted in blue in the marked-up Trust Deed. 

Special Resolution 3: The Trust Deed be amended for other general updates to make the Trust Deed easier to use and understand, and to make operating under it easier from a practical perspective (including correcting typos and errors), being the Category 3 changes described in the Phase III Briefing Document and highlighted in green in the marked-up Trust Deed. 

Special Resolution 4: The Trust Deed be amended for other changes arising from iwi member feedback received during the Trust Deed review process, being the Category 4 changes described in the Phase III Briefing Document and highlighted in grey in the marked-up Trust Deed. 

In approving any or all of special resolutions 1 to 4, members will also be confirming that the proposed changes to the Trust Deed are for the collective benefit of the members of Te Nehenehenui and will take effect on a date to be confirmed by the Trustees. 

Adding Te Awhitu Whānau Maria Marae as a registered marae  

The Trustees have approved a proposal to add Te Awhitu Whānau Maria Marae (6053 State Highway 4, RD 6, Taumarunui) as a registered marae to Te Nehenehenui, joining Te Whare ki Tuhua Hikurangi.
